Santo de Piedra Mezcal

Isaías Velasco's espadín – low proof, real craft

Score: 3.5/5 agaves

Santo de Piedra Mezcal bottle
  • Producer: Santo de Piedra Mezcal
  • Maestro: Isaías Velasco
  • Region: Yautepec, Oaxaca
  • Agave: Espadin
  • ABV: 40%
  • Price: $40–90 ($$)

Verdict

Santo de Piedra is trying to do the Vida thing, proof-conservative, producer-named, priced for rotation. Isaías Velasco's craft is present within the constraint. Consensus 4.3 is optimistic; we score it 3.5 honestly. Fine bottle, lofty pricing relative to the proof.

A 40% espadín that still has a producer behind it

Tasting notes

Nose: First impression is cooked agave. Gentle smoke, citrus, faint herb underneath

Palate: 40% is the cap, and it tells you the bottle is aimed at cocktail use or broad palatability. Within that, Isaías Velasco's espadín reads cleanly and legibly

Finish: Clean, smooth, medium
